We have a new focus at Christie Elementary this year! We want everyone at Christie to know that "WE ARE FAMILY!"



We started our first day of art getting to know each other!  We created a circle of community in our art room this week, but every student at Christie will be a part of a circle each morning in their regular classroom on a daily basis. 



Each student had an opportunity to share their name and tell something they were excited about this upcoming school year. Circles provide students and teachers opportunities to build relationships and trust.



Every person had an opportunity to hold the talking piece while everyone else listened!

Each teacher also has a safe space to go if a student is mad, sad or anxious. This is another way we are building community by giving students strategies get their emotions under control.


Our goal is to create a safe environment where everyone can learn and is welcome!
